WebThe dehydration of ethanol. The facts. Ethanol can be dehydrated to give ethene by heating it with an excess of concentrated sulphuric acid at about 170°C. Concentrated phosphoric(V) acid, H 3 PO 4, can be used … WebDehydration. WebThe dehydration reaction of alcohols to generate alkene proceeds by heating the alcohols in the presence of a strong acid, such as sulfuric or phosphoric acid, at high temperatures. The required range of reaction temperature decreases with increasing substitution of the … http://api.3m.com/dehydration+of+2+butanol+equation
